Marbury's hold the ball and pound it into the ground style of play is exactly what Steve Nash was asked to do in D'antoni's system. It was a point guard driven system.

I believe Marbs can funtion in the offense. I'm talking about the Marbs we had in the Lenny Wilkins season. That Marbs was still an all-nba talent at point guard. Larry and Isiah wanted Marbs to be Eric Snow.

Right now we are all tired of the drama surrounding him and Isiah. Isiah brought in all the confusion including everything surrounding Marbs. Marbs also had a breakdown before our eyes. A lot of it may have been triggered by Isiah.

Anyway, isiah isn't here so is it wishful thinking to expect Marbs to have a breakout season under this new atmosphere? new management? Totally new coaching?

If Marbs was waived and signed with Miami and gets 20/8.....would any of us even care? Chances are none of us would.

I think his contract should in fact be waived unless there is reason to believe someone significant will become available.....I don't even think Donnie is even thinking that way.
